Bengaluru: The Karnataka High Court has dismissed the petition filed by Krishna Naik, accused in the illegal installation of a bronze statue of Parashurama on Umikal Hill in Karkala, Udupi district. The petition sought the quashing of the FIR and complaint lodged against him at the Udupi Town Police Station.

A single-judge bench of Justice M. Nagaprasanna, while hearing the case, observed that there was prima facie evidence of illegal activity and that an investigation must proceed. During the hearing, senior advocate Arun Shyam, representing the petitioner, argued that the allegations against Krishna Naik were baseless and politically motivated. He further contended that the statue, now part of the Parashurama Theme Park, had been relocated, and Congress leaders had harassed Naik at his residence in Bengaluru.

However, the court rejected these arguments and issued a order, dismissing Krishna Naik's petition.

Thane (PTI): Authorities have seized illegally stored 1,839 gas cylinders and seven vehicles worth over Rs 67 lakh in the Dombivli MIDC area of Thane district, officials said on Saturday.

A special vigilance team of the Mumbai Rationing Department detected an illegal storage of domestic and commercial LPG cylinders in Phase-2 of Dombivli (East).

Cylinders belonging to multiple gas agencies were found stockpiled in closed vehicles, unauthorised warehouses, and open sheds without mandatory permissions from the Explosives Department, Fire Department, or oil companies, according to an official release.
